Hanoi FC started the V-League 2023 relatively impressively when they were unbeaten after the first 6 matches, including 4 victories.

Thought this was the season when the capital team easily dominated the throne, which they have done up to 6 times in the past.
But the turning point happened from the 7th round of the V-League 2023 when they received a strong 1-3 loss at Binh Dinh Stadium.
After that forgettable result, the most successful team in Vietnam has more than a month to train their troops and restore their morale.
However, all that Hanoi FC left behind was only disappointment.
Specifically, after a long break to serve the 32nd SEA Games, the purple shirt team had 3 matches against much lower rated opponents, namely Da Nang, Binh Duong and HAGL.
But coach Bandovic and his team only got 2 points in this series of matches. Worth mentioning, 2 of the 3 teams above are located in the lowest positions of the rankings.
In the last match against HAGL on May 31, Hanoi FC lost 5-0 at Pleiku Stadium.
Meanwhile, two other teams in the top 3, Hanoi Police (CAHN) and Thanh Hoa, are making amazing strides and creating a big gap with Hanoi.
Specifically, since the 32nd SEA Games, CAHN has had 7 points after 3 matches. While Thanh Hoa has 4 points and 1 match has not been played.
Currently, the police team has 2 points more than Hanoi FC, this number of Thanh Hoa is 5 points and played less than one match.
The cause of the decline of the capital team is that they have lacked many pillars in recent times.
Prominent is the case of striker Nguyen Van Quyet (banned for 8 matches) and Hung Dung who are not yet healthy.
If they do not stand up in time, the home team of Hang Day Stadium will find it difficult to compete for the championship with rivals like CAHN or Thanh Hoa.
In particular, both these teams are having convincing performances along with stability in form.
